      Today, we are looking at Psalm 27, a psalm attributed to David. It is widely believed that David penned this psalm during a time of danger in his life. Many believe this psalm stemmed from the time David ran from King Saul who tried to kill David (1 Samuel . chapters 18-22). David found the Lord to his Light, Salvation and Strength in a dark ...
